Ok Im chasing my tail. Im trying to paper tune a bow I made for a friend, I have the spine but no matter what I do it is constantly shooting nock high. I'm going crazy. The bow is osage, 66", 50+ lbs. I'm using spine test kit arrows with 125 gn. tips, B-50 string with 16 strands and 7" brace. I have tried brace from 6 1/2" to 7 1/4"......Im wondering if using 16 strands is the issue, maybe do a 14 strand.
I've not had this issue before.

Have you tried moving your nocking point on the string?

Greg Owen

From my experience, sometimes a too low nocking point on the string causes the tail high issue from the arrow bouncing off the shelf. It seems wrong but try moving your nocking point on the string up a bit and see what happens.

The nocks didn't feel to tight as far as I can tell. So I asked myself what am I doing different? I realized I was using a brand new Bear paw shooting glove I picked up at the Traditional Archery expo in Kalamazoo the other day, so I went out and shot a few arrows with bare fingers and finally got good results, I evan went back to my old shooting glove, which is a much harder smooth leather than my new glove. I got good tuning with that also. Figure I'll take a little break and go out and try again see if I get the same result. It would be a shame if my new glove is gonna give me issues. If thats not it I will drop to a 14 strand string........ Stay tuned
